Already a dead ringer for Audrey Tautou, French extrovert and aspiring actress Maud Molko is a natural on the fashion set. The fetching femme has an extraordinarily impressive book, with tearsheets from Dazed, i-D, Teen Vogue, Italian Vogue and Japanese Vogue, but the question is: will she chuck it out the window in favor of reading movie scripts?

The new androgyne on the scene, Oskar Tarplee hails from the teensy town of St. Simon's Island, Georgia, but clearly has "city girl" written all over her country-boy face. Since moving to Brooklyn recently, she was cast in Dazed, and will soon appear in L'Uomo Vogue, German Vogue and Another with Nick Knight. Oskar is as Wilde as the original.

Brazen Brazilian Cintia Dicker is unstoppable. The freckly, flame-haired teen can be seen in W, Italian Vogue, American Vogue, Self Service, Harper's Bazaar, V and 10 magazine, as well as a CK ONE television commercial directed by Fabien Baron. The girl's on fire.

Aries teen Jessica Hart got her start in the business when she won a competition organized by Chadwick Models in Australia. The gap-toothed guppie from Melbourne was in high demand at Sydney's most recent Fashion Week and is expected to give New York a Hart attack at its next show season in September.

Don't let her surname and country of origin fool youDutch treat Suzanne Pots is no dope. Full of get-up-and-go, the kick-boxing champ can be seen in Dior's cosmetic campaign, L'Officiel and soon in Italian Vogue, shot by Inez Lamsweerde and Vinoodh Matadin. We're high on Suzanne.

Following in the stiletto footsteps of fellow countrywomen Georgina Grenville (who, incidentally, is pregnant) and Angie Schmidt comes slick South African Sarah Seewar. The horseback-riding enthusiast was one of several muses assembled for D&G's new campaign, and her editorial resume boasts Dazed, Nylon and Italian Vogue. Yeehaw!

Russian-born Zhanna knows no boundaries. Scouted at a modeling convention, the classic blonde has appeared in Jane, Nylon and the New York Times with Raymond Meier. She's only just starting, but look out for a lot more from this teen sensation.

Hint Shop If Rad Hourani were writing this blurb, it would be over already. That's because, for the soon-to-explode French-Canadian designer, it's all about extreme minimalism. Thus, the concept behind this one-size-fits-all, unisex, sleeveless T-shirt—printed with the dates and times of a calendar—is that it can be worn by anyone, anytime.
Shoptart While the launch of Rick Owens' London store has been pushed back, we can report the space will be just as dark and macabre as you could want, with a few added touches alluding to the British Empire’s wicked history—like this sculpture of his head on a platter.
